| Aspect | Logistics Customer Services | Logistics Coordinators |
|---|
| Credentials | High school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require certifications in logistics or customer service | High school diploma; certifications in logistics or supply chain management are common |
| Work Environment | Customer service centers, warehouses, or offices within logistics companies | Office settings, warehouses, or distribution centers |
| Employer & Industry Usage | Used by logistics companies, freight carriers, and shipping firms to handle client inquiries and service issues | Employed by similar companies to coordinate shipments, track deliveries, and manage logistics operations |
Logistics Customer Services focuses on client interactions, resolving issues, and providing support, while Logistics Coordinators handle the planning, scheduling, and coordination of shipments. Both roles are essential in the logistics industry but differ in their primary responsibilities and daily tasks.
